Table of Contents:
Chapter 1 Introduction
Chapter 2 Conceptual and methodological issues in empirical veto player analysis
Chapter 3 Policy ideal types, policy change and the constraint of tax competition
Chapter 4 Domestic constraints and international policy differences
Chapter 5 Income tax reform in Australia and New Zealand
Chapter 6 Income tax reform in Scandinavia
Chapter 7 Income tax reform in Germany
Chapter 8 Party ideology, veto points and the setting of top marginal tax rates
Conclusion Income tax policy in open economies
Appendix Country abbreviations, sources and definitions
Bibliography
Index
